生了解计算机操作系统的基本原理,包括操作系统的功能、结构,使用的算法和数据结构
等,从而为分析、设计实际操作系统打下坚实的基础。
2、指定教材
汤子瀛等著《计算机操作系统》西安电子科技大学出版社,1998
3、参考书目
《计算机操作系统》,黄水松等编著,武汉大学出版社。
《操作系统原理》,何炎祥、熊前兴等编著,华中科技大学出版社。
《Operating Systems》, W.stallings,Macmillan publishing comp。
《Operating Systems》, H. M Deitel,Addison-Wdsten publishing Comp。
《计算机操作系统》,黄干平等编著,科学出版社。
数据库原理 Databases Principles
1、课程简介
本课程是计算机科学与技术专业、信息安全专业的专业基础必修课。数据库原理课程帮助
学生了解数据库系统的基本原理,基本技术和基本方法,为用数据库管理系统产品开发信
息管理系统、网络数据库系统等应用提供基本的背景知识。目的是使学生掌握必须的数据
库的基本知识与基本技能,培养学生的分析问题和解决问题的实际能力,重点为学生建立
良好的思维模式,为后续专业基础和专业课程打下良好的基础。
2、指定教材
《数据库系统概论》(第三版)萨师煊、王珊,高等教育出版社,2000 年
3、参考书目
《新一代数据库系统及应用教程》待出版。
《 Database Principles, Programming, and Performance 》 Second Edition , Patrick
O’Neil,Elizabeth O’ Neil,Morgan Kaufmann Publishers,(教育部高等教育司推荐,国外
优秀信息科学与技术系列教学用书,《数据库——原理、编程与性能》(第二版 影印版),
高等教育出版社)
《数据库系统概念》第四版,杨冬青、唐世渭等译,机械工业出版社。
《现代数据库系统教程》,徐洁磐编,北京希望电子出版社。
信息安全数学基础 Foundation of Information Security Mathmatic
1、课程简介
本课程是信息安全专业的专业基础必修课。通过本课程的学习,使学生了解初等数论和代
数学的基本知识,包括同余、欧几里得算法、中国剩余定理、二次剩余、原根、连分数、
群、环、域等,从而为学习密码学、公钥密码学、网络安全、信息安全等打下坚实的基础。
2、指定教材
《信息安全数学基础》,陈恭亮等编著,清华大学出版社,2004。
3、参考书目
《简明初等数论》,潘承洞 潘承彪,北京大学出版社,1998。
《初等数论》,潘承洞 潘承彪,北京大学出版社,1992。
《数论导引》,华罗庚,科学出版社,1979。
《数论的方法》(上、下册),闵嗣鹤,科学出版社,1981。
《初等数论》(第二版),闵嗣鹤 严士健,高等教育出版社,1982。
《Elementary Number Theory and its Applications 》, K Rosen、Reading、MA、Addison-
Wesley,1996。
《A course in Number Theory and Cryptography》, N Koblitz,GTM 114。
《应用近世代数》(第二版),胡冠章,清华大学出版社,1999。
评论1